Because of this egg            scientist
believe that it could            have
belong to a 70 million        year old
bird. Which they named “Sankofa
pyrenaica. (Sankofa is an Ashanti word
meaning “learning from the past”.)”.
To figure out if the egg belonged to
a dinosaur scientist compared it to
two kinds of eggs dinosaur eggs
and bird eggs. Then the scientists
made a mathematical formula to
determine all the possible shapes
“next they plotted real eggs,
based on size and shape, into this
egg morph space."
 Scientists have found that the eggs of
  dinosaurs are not the same shape as
  the eggs of birds.
 In general bird eggs tend to be more
  rounded then dinosaur eggs tend to be
  more elongated than bird eggs
